<p>➀ This article provides a tutorial on how to create and run machine learning models on microcontrollers (MCUs) at the edge.</p><p>➁ It covers the process of collecting datasets and forwarding sensor data from MCUs to Edge Impulse.</p><p>➂ The article also teaches how to design an AI-based gesture detection and prediction system.</p>
